Are Player deaths going to be added?
Markus announced here on the 16 forums that player deaths would be added. To me it was a huge selling point. It is completely immersion-breaking that players live forever. It's not realistic. Quite frankly, it's dumb that players live forever.
So, I saw in another thread on the 17 forums that Markus had backpedaled to a "maybe-maybe not". So does maybe mean no or does maybe mean yes?

That's the thing I've always found weird about OOTP's death policy. Why is it okay for owners to die, but nobody else? Is it just because, as a rule, nobody likes owners, with a few exceptions (Bill Veeck comes to mind)? Whatever the reason, it seems a weird inconsistency. Either allow player deaths, or stop owners from dying.
Either way, it should be something you can turn on or off. For instance, in pure historicals, you wouldn't want anybody to die before they actually do. It's something for the development team to think about, anyway. |
